Create a custom rule checking for exposed credentials

You can create rules that check for exposed credentials using the Rulesets API. Include these rules in a custom ruleset, which you must create at the account level, and then deploy the custom ruleset to a phase.

A rule checking for exposed credentials has a match when both the rule expression and the result from the exposed credentials check are true.

To check for exposed credentials in a custom rule, include the exposed_credential_check object in the rule definition. This object must have the following properties:

  • username_expression — Expression that selects the user ID used in the credentials check. This property can have up to 1024 characters.
  • password_expression — Expression that selects the password used in the credentials check. This property can have up to 1024 characters.

You can use the exposed_credential_check object in rules with one of the following actions: rewrite, log, block, js_challenge (Non-Interactive Challenge), or challenge (Interactive Challenge). Cloudflare recommends that you only use exposed credentials checks with the following actions: rewrite and log.

To create and deploy a custom ruleset, follow the workflow described in Work with custom rulesets.

Example A

This POST request example creates a new custom ruleset with a rule that checks for exposed credentials. The rule has a match if both the rule expression and the exposed_credential_check result are true. When there is a match, the rule will log the request with exposed credentials in the Cloudflare logs.

Required API token permissions

At least one of the following token permissions is required:
  • Account WAF Write
  • Account Rulesets Write
Create an account rulesetbash
curl "https://api.cloudflare.com/client/v4/accounts/$ACCOUNT_ID/rulesets" \
	--request POST \
	--header "Authorization: Bearer $CLOUDFLARE_API_TOKEN" \
	--json '{
		"name": "Custom Ruleset A",
		"kind": "custom",
		"description": "This ruleset includes a rule checking for exposed credentials.",
		"rules": [
				{
						"action": "log",
						"description": "Exposed credentials check on login.php page",
						"expression": "http.request.method == \"POST\" && http.request.uri == \"/login.php\"",
						"exposed_credential_check": {
								"username_expression": "url_decode(http.request.body.form[\"username\"][0])",
								"password_expression": "url_decode(http.request.body.form[\"password\"][0])"
						}
				}
		],
		"phase": "http_request_firewall_custom"
	}'

The response returns the created ruleset. Note the presence of the exposed_credential_check object on the rule definition.

{
	"result": {
		"id": "<CUSTOM_RULESET_ID>",
		"name": "Custom Ruleset A",
		"description": "This ruleset includes a rule checking for exposed credentials.",
		"kind": "custom",
		"version": "1",
		"rules": [
			{
				"id": "<CUSTOM_RULE_ID>",
				"version": "1",
				"action": "log",
				"description": "Exposed credentials check on login.php page",
				"expression": "http.request.method == \"POST\" && http.request.uri == \"/login.php\"",
				"exposed_credential_check": {
					"username_expression": "url_decode(http.request.body.form[\"username\"][0])",
					"password_expression": "url_decode(http.request.body.form[\"password\"][0])"
				},
				"last_updated": "2021-03-19T10:48:04.057775Z",
				"ref": "<CUSTOM_RULE_REF>",
				"enabled": true
			}
		],
		"last_updated": "2021-03-19T10:48:04.057775Z",
		"phase": "http_request_firewall_custom"
	},
	"success": true,
	"errors": [],
	"messages": []
}

The example uses the url_decode() function because fields in the request body (available in http.request.body.form) are URL-encoded when the content type is application/x-www-form-urlencoded.

After creating the custom ruleset, deploy it to a phase so that it executes. You will need the ruleset ID to deploy the custom ruleset. For more information, refer to Deploy a custom ruleset.

Example B

This POST request example creates a new custom ruleset with a rule that checks for exposed credentials in JSON responses. The rule has a match if both the rule expression and the exposed_credential_check result are true. When there is a match, the rule will add an Exposed-Credential-Check HTTP header to the request with value 1.

Required API token permissions

At least one of the following token permissions is required:
  • Account WAF Write
  • Account Rulesets Write
Create an account rulesetbash
curl "https://api.cloudflare.com/client/v4/accounts/$ACCOUNT_ID/rulesets" \
	--request POST \
	--header "Authorization: Bearer $CLOUDFLARE_API_TOKEN" \
	--json '{
		"name": "Custom Ruleset B",
		"kind": "custom",
		"description": "This ruleset includes a rule checking for exposed credentials.",
		"rules": [
				{
						"action": "rewrite",
						"action_parameters": {
								"headers": {
										"Exposed-Credential-Check": {
												"operation": "set",
												"value": "1"
										}
								}
						},
						"description": "Exposed credentials check on login endpoint with JSON body",
						"expression": "http.request.method == \"POST\" && http.request.uri == \"/login.php\" && any(http.request.headers[\"content-type\"][*] == \"application/json\")",
						"exposed_credential_check": {
								"username_expression": "lookup_json_string(http.request.body.raw, \"username\")",
								"password_expression": "lookup_json_string(http.request.body.raw, \"password\")"
						}
				}
		],
		"phase": "http_request_firewall_custom"
	}'

The response returns the created ruleset. Note the presence of the following elements in the rule definition:

  • The rewrite action.
  • The action_parameters object configuring the HTTP header added to requests with exposed credentials.
  • The exposed_credential_check object.
{
	"result": {
		"id": "<CUSTOM_RULESET_ID>",
		"name": "Custom Ruleset B",
		"description": "This ruleset includes a rule checking for exposed credentials.",
		"kind": "custom",
		"version": "1",
		"rules": [
			{
				"id": "<CUSTOM_RULE_ID>",
				"version": "1",
				"action": "rewrite",
				"action_parameters": {
					"headers": {
						"Exposed-Credential-Check": {
							"operation": "set",
							"value": "1"
						}
					}
				},
				"description": "Exposed credentials check on login endpoint with JSON body",
				"expression": "http.request.method == \"POST\" && http.request.uri == \"/login.php\" && any(http.request.headers[\"content-type\"][*] == \"application/json\")",
				"exposed_credential_check": {
					"username_expression": "lookup_json_string(http.request.body.raw, \"username\")",
					"password_expression": "lookup_json_string(http.request.body.raw, \"password\")"
				},
				"last_updated": "2022-03-19T12:48:04.057775Z",
				"ref": "<CUSTOM_RULE_REF>",
				"enabled": true
			}
		],
		"last_updated": "2022-03-19T12:48:04.057775Z",
		"phase": "http_request_firewall_custom"
	},
	"success": true,
	"errors": [],
	"messages": []
}

After creating the custom ruleset, deploy it to a phase so that it executes. You will need the ruleset ID to deploy the custom ruleset. For more information, refer to Deploy a custom ruleset.
